Obituary for Ivy Willoughby

Ivy Willoughby, 48, wife of Russell Willoughby, died Wednesday, August 2, 2017 at her residence. A lifelong resident of Oconee County, she was the daughter of Deborah and Larry Born of Watkinsville. For the last 13 years she was the school nurse for Colham Ferry Elementary School. Everyone described her as selfless, giving, nurturing and a true angel. She was preceded in death by her maternal grandparents, Hallie and Cecil Blakely "Jack" Hayes. Survivors in addition to her husband include their three children: Raven Willoughby, Hanna Rose Willoughby and Blakely Willoughby, all of Watkinsville and step brother, Chris Born of Watkinsville. A memorial service will be held Friday, August 4, 2017 at 1PM at Lord & Stephens West Chapel. The family will receive friends from 5 until 8 at the funeral home on Thursday, August 3, 2017 at the funeral home. Lord & Stephens West is in charge of arrangements. www.lordandstephens.com
